Who can use the CRF?

911今日黑料-based researchers and staff

All researchers from 911今日黑料 and 911今日黑料 College Healthcare NHS Trust are welcome to apply to run a study within the CRF.

Commercial companies and external researchers

The 911今日黑料 CRF welcomes applications from external researchers and commercial companies. The study will require a Principal Investigator from either 911今日黑料 or 911今日黑料 College Healthcare NHS Trust. Contact the Senior Management Team if  you need our help to identify a suitable PI.


Study acceptance criteria

If your study meets the following criteria you may apply:

General criteria

The 911今日黑料 CRF is funded by the National Institute for Health and Care Research (NIHR) to support experimental medicine studies i.e. investigations in humans to identify the cause of disease and/or to test the validity and importance of new discoveries and treatments. This includes the following study categories:

  • Phase 0
  • Phase I
  • Phase II
  • Experimental medicine (non-trial)
  • Non-drug interventions
  • Biomarker
  • Diagnostic
  • Device
  • Epidemiological
  • Observational
  • Screening

Clinical trials of investigational medicinal products criteria

  • Early-phase studies (Phase II and earlier),
  • Experimental medicine studies that are nested within later-phase studies and require specialised facilities/staff/equipment.
  • Later-phase studies that include high-intensity or high-complexity elements
